
Paver Patio Repair in Troy
Paver patio repair is essential for maintaining the aesthetic and functionality of outdoor spaces in Troy, MI. Common issues include uneven surfaces, weed growth between pavers, and cracked or broken stones. These problems often arise due to shifting ground, weather conditions, and regular wear and tear. Solutions typically involve leveling the pavers, replacing damaged stones, and sealing the joints to prevent future issues. In Troy, MI, the freeze-thaw cycle can exacerbate these problems, making timely repair crucial to prevent further damage.
